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8457 3475866 460372894 94673457 113606965
608 772362 39
608 772362 39
95488208837 26608673032 4360030 67760710
All about undefined
Interested in learning more?
608 772362 39
95488208837 26608673032 4360030 67760710
See more
7775 6176453906 319506538
82689475 8951 36
See more
53735411 21
46914425578 94 6416639
See more